Many links labeled "v100" or "Advanced Generator Pro" found on forums or third-party file-sharing sites are often wrappers for malware, adware, or survey scams. Authentic developers rarely use such generic versioning for public tools. Why Do People Use Them?
Altering the original IMEI of a physical device is illegal in many countries (such as the UK, USA, and India) as it can be used to unblock stolen devices. Always check your local laws before experimenting with device identifiers. How to Stay Safe
